Kellogg's® Rice Krispies Treats Easter Bunnies


Rice Krispie Treats are always good to take along as great kayaking snacks. Here's a twist you can try as an Easter treat this weekend.

Prep time: 20 Minutes
Total time:
40 Minutes
Makes:
8 Bunny Treats 

Ingredients:
3 tablespoons butter or margarine
1 package (10 oz., about 40) regular marshmallows OR 4 cups miniature marshmallows
6 cups Rice Krispies®
Canned frosting or decorating gel
Pink construction paper cut into bunny ears
Assorted candies

Directions:
* In large saucepan melt butter over low heat.
* Add marshmallows and stir until completely melted. Remove from heat.
* Add Kellogg's® Rice Krispies cereal. Stir until well coated.
* Using 1/3-cup measuring cup coated with cooking spray divide warm cereal mixture into portions.
* Using buttered hands shape each portion into ball.
* Use frosting to attach two balls together, forming bunny body and head. Repeat with remaining balls.
* Use frosting to attach paper ears. Decorate with frosting and/or candies for eyes, mouth, whiskers and tail.
* You may also make egg shapes and decorate to serve as 'Krispie Treat Easter Eggs'
* Best if served same day.

Microwave Directions:
* In microwave-safe bowl heat butter and marshmallows on HIGH for 3 minutes, stirring after 2 minutes.
* Stir until smooth. Follow steps 2 thru 4 above. Microwave cooking times may vary.

Notes:
- For best results, use fresh marshmallows.
- 1 jar (7 oz.) marshmallow creme can be substituted for marshmallows.
- Diet, reduced calorie or tub margarine is not recommended.
- Store no more than two days at room temperature in airtight container.
- To freeze, place in single layer on wax paper in airtight container. Freeze for up to 6 weeks. Let stand at room temperature for 15 minutes before serving.
